[PATCH 3/4] d3d11/tests: Add test for ResolveSubresource().

+static void test_multisample_resolve(void)
+{
+ struct d3d11_test_context test_context;
+ D3D11_RENDER_TARGET_VIEW_DESC rtv_desc;
+ ID3D11Texture2D *texture, *ms_texture;
+ D3D11_TEXTURE2D_DESC texture_desc;
+ ID3D11DeviceContext *context;
+ ID3D11RenderTargetView *rtv;
+ ID3D11Device *device;
+ unsigned int i;
+ HRESULT hr;
+
+ static const float white[] = {1.0f, 1.0f, 1.0f, 1.0f};
+ static const struct vec4 green = {0.0f, 1.0f, 0.0f, 1.0f};
+ static const struct vec4 color = {0.25f, 0.5f, 0.75f, 1.0f};
+ static const struct
+ {
+ DXGI_FORMAT src_format;
+ DXGI_FORMAT dst_format;
+ DXGI_FORMAT format;
+
+ DXGI_FORMAT rtv_format;
+
+ const struct vec4 *color;
+ DWORD expected_color;
+
+ BOOL todo;
+ }
+ tests[] =
+ {
+ {DXGI_FORMAT_R8G8B8A8_UNORM,
+ DXGI_FORMAT_R8G8B8A8_UNORM,
+ DXGI_FORMAT_R8G8B8A8_UNORM,
+ DXGI_FORMAT_R8G8B8A8_UNORM,
+ &green, 0xff00ff00},
+ {DXGI_FORMAT_R8G8B8A8_UNORM_SRGB,
+ DXGI_FORMAT_R8G8B8A8_UNORM_SRGB,
+ DXGI_FORMAT_R8G8B8A8_UNORM_SRGB,
+ DXGI_FORMAT_R8G8B8A8_UNORM_SRGB,
+ &green, 0xff00ff00},
+ {DXGI_FORMAT_R8G8B8A8_UNORM,
+ DXGI_FORMAT_R8G8B8A8_UNORM,
+ DXGI_FORMAT_R8G8B8A8_UNORM,
+ DXGI_FORMAT_R8G8B8A8_UNORM,
+ &color, 0xffbf7f40},
+ {DXGI_FORMAT_R8G8B8A8_UNORM_SRGB,
+ DXGI_FORMAT_R8G8B8A8_UNORM_SRGB,
+ DXGI_FORMAT_R8G8B8A8_UNORM_SRGB,
+ DXGI_FORMAT_R8G8B8A8_UNORM_SRGB,
+ &color, 0xffe1bc89},
+
+ {DXGI_FORMAT_R8G8B8A8_UNORM_SRGB,
+ DXGI_FORMAT_R8G8B8A8_TYPELESS,
+ DXGI_FORMAT_R8G8B8A8_UNORM_SRGB,
+ DXGI_FORMAT_R8G8B8A8_UNORM_SRGB,
+ &green, 0xff00ff00, TRUE},
+ {DXGI_FORMAT_R8G8B8A8_TYPELESS,
+ DXGI_FORMAT_R8G8B8A8_TYPELESS,
+ DXGI_FORMAT_R8G8B8A8_UNORM_SRGB,
+ DXGI_FORMAT_R8G8B8A8_UNORM_SRGB,
+ &green, 0xff00ff00, TRUE},
+ {DXGI_FORMAT_R8G8B8A8_UNORM_SRGB,
+ DXGI_FORMAT_R8G8B8A8_TYPELESS,
+ DXGI_FORMAT_R8G8B8A8_UNORM_SRGB,
+ DXGI_FORMAT_R8G8B8A8_UNORM_SRGB,
+ &color, 0xffe1bc89, TRUE},
+ {DXGI_FORMAT_R8G8B8A8_TYPELESS,
+ DXGI_FORMAT_R8G8B8A8_TYPELESS,
+ DXGI_FORMAT_R8G8B8A8_UNORM_SRGB,
+ DXGI_FORMAT_R8G8B8A8_UNORM_SRGB,
+ &color, 0xffe1bc89, TRUE},
+
+ {DXGI_FORMAT_R8G8B8A8_UNORM,
+ DXGI_FORMAT_R8G8B8A8_TYPELESS,
+ DXGI_FORMAT_R8G8B8A8_UNORM,
+ DXGI_FORMAT_R8G8B8A8_UNORM,
+ &green, 0xff00ff00, TRUE},
+ {DXGI_FORMAT_R8G8B8A8_TYPELESS,
+ DXGI_FORMAT_R8G8B8A8_TYPELESS,
+ DXGI_FORMAT_R8G8B8A8_UNORM,
+ DXGI_FORMAT_R8G8B8A8_UNORM,
+ &green, 0xff00ff00, TRUE},
+ {DXGI_FORMAT_R8G8B8A8_UNORM,
+ DXGI_FORMAT_R8G8B8A8_TYPELESS,
+ DXGI_FORMAT_R8G8B8A8_UNORM,
+ DXGI_FORMAT_R8G8B8A8_UNORM,
+ &color, 0xffbf7f40, TRUE},
+ {DXGI_FORMAT_R8G8B8A8_TYPELESS,
+ DXGI_FORMAT_R8G8B8A8_TYPELESS,
+ DXGI_FORMAT_R8G8B8A8_UNORM,
+ DXGI_FORMAT_R8G8B8A8_UNORM,
+ &color, 0xffbf7f40, TRUE},
+ };
+
+ if (!init_test_context(&test_context, NULL))
+ return;
+ device = test_context.device;
+ context = test_context.immediate_context;
+
+ if (FAILED(hr = ID3D11Device_CheckMultisampleQualityLevels(device,
+ DXGI_FORMAT_R8G8B8A8_TYPELESS, 4, &i)))
+ {
+ skip("4xMSAA not supported.\n");
+ release_test_context(&test_context);
+ return;
+ }
+
+ for (i = 0; i < ARRAY_SIZE(tests); ++i)
+ {
+ ID3D11Texture2D_GetDesc(test_context.backbuffer, &texture_desc);
+ texture_desc.Format = tests[i].dst_format;
+ hr = ID3D11Device_CreateTexture2D(device, &texture_desc, NULL, &texture);
+ ok(hr == S_OK, "Failed to create texture, hr %#x.\n", hr);
+
+ texture_desc.Format = tests[i].src_format;
+ texture_desc.SampleDesc.Count = 4;
+ texture_desc.SampleDesc.Quality = 0;
+ hr = ID3D11Device_CreateTexture2D(device, &texture_desc, NULL, &ms_texture);
+ ok(hr == S_OK, "Failed to create texture, hr %#x.\n", hr);
+ rtv_desc.Format = tests[i].rtv_format;
+ rtv_desc.ViewDimension = D3D11_RTV_DIMENSION_TEXTURE2DMS;
+ hr = ID3D11Device_CreateRenderTargetView(device, (ID3D11Resource *)ms_texture, &rtv_desc, &rtv);
+ ok(hr == S_OK, "Failed to create render target view, hr %#x.\n", hr);
+
+ ID3D11DeviceContext_OMSetRenderTargets(context, 1, &rtv, NULL);
+ ID3D11DeviceContext_ClearRenderTargetView(context, rtv, white);
+ draw_color_quad(&test_context, tests[i].color);
+ ID3D11DeviceContext_ResolveSubresource(context, (ID3D11Resource *)texture, 0,
+ (ID3D11Resource *)ms_texture, 0, tests[i].format);
+ todo_wine_if(tests[i].todo)
+ check_texture_color(texture, tests[i].expected_color, 2);
+
+ ID3D11RenderTargetView_Release(rtv);
+ ID3D11Texture2D_Release(ms_texture);
+ ID3D11Texture2D_Release(texture);
+ }
+
+ release_test_context(&test_context);
+}
